Key Terms Related to Tax Consultation

Understanding key terminology helps clients navigate tax consultation more confidently. Terms like ‘installment agreement,’ ‘offer in compromise,’ and ‘currently non-collectible status’ describe specific IRS programs and statuses that may affect resolution options. Familiarity with these terms is important for informed decision-making.

Installment Agreement

An installment agreement is a payment plan arranged with the IRS that allows taxpayers to pay their tax debts over time in manageable monthly installments instead of a lump sum payment.

Offer In Compromise

An offer in compromise is an agreement between a taxpayer and the IRS that settles the tax debt for less than the full amount owed, based on the taxpayer’s ability to pay and other financial factors.

Currently Non-Collectible Status

Currently non-collectible status is a designation by the IRS indicating that a taxpayer is temporarily unable to pay their tax debt due to financial hardship, resulting in a suspension of collection efforts.

Power of Attorney (Form 2848)

The Power of Attorney form (IRS Form 2848) authorizes a representative to communicate and negotiate with the IRS on behalf of the taxpayer, allowing them to manage the case directly with tax authorities.

Unfiled Tax Returns

Failure to file tax returns can lead to substitute filings by the IRS, often without deductions, resulting in higher liabilities. Timely consultation can help catch up on filings and reduce outstanding debts.

IRS Form 8821 and 2848

Form 8821 permits us to obtain your tax records, while Form 2848 authorizes us to act on your behalf with the IRS, including negotiating and requesting holds on collections.
